Bucks SG options were JJ Redick (yawn), JR Smith (chucker), Tony Allen (can't shoot), Monta Ellis (opted out and can't shoot). A positive is that Mayo shot 40% on 3-point FGs last season compared to Ellis' 28%. Ellis is the best player if he played more as a PG and took more mid-range shots, but he loved shooting 3's and he shot it at a horrible rate. Mayo can tend to be a chucker, but he may be the best available SG possibility for the Bucks. He will only be 26 in November.
